pilRTwo-component response regulator PilR; Member of the two-component regulatory system PilS/PilR that regulates the expression of type 4 fimbriae. When activated by PilS it acts in conjunction with sigma-54 as a transcriptional activator. (445 aa)

ntrCTwo-component response regulator NtrC; Member of the two-component regulatory system NtrB/NtrC, which controls expression of the nitrogen-regulated (ntr) genes in response to nitrogen limitation. Phosphorylated NtrC binds directly to DNA and stimulates the formation of open promoter-sigma54-RNA polymerase complexes. (476 aa)
algBTwo-component response regulator AlgB; Member of the two-component regulatory system AlgB/KinB involved in regulation of alginate biosynthesis genes. Positive regulator of the alginate biosynthetic gene AlgD. (449 aa)

fleQTranscriptional regulator FleQ; AAA+ ATPase enhancer-binding protein that acts as a transcription regulator and plays a role in the modulation of mucin adhesion and flagellar gene expression. In addition to flagella genes, regulates also expression of biofilm-related genes. Functions as a transcriptional repressor in the absence of c-di-GMP and as an activator when c-di-GMP is present. (490 aa)
fleRTwo-component response regulator; Plays a role in the regulation of both flagellar synthesis and adhesion to mucin. (473 aa)
lasRTranscriptional regulator LasR; Transcriptional activator of elastase structural gene (LasB). Binds to the PAI autoinducer; Belongs to the autoinducer-regulated transcriptional regulatory protein family. (239 aa)
cheYTwo-component response regulator CheY; Involved in the transmission of sensory signals from the chemoreceptors to the flagellar motors. CheY is likely to be involved in changing the direction of flagellar rotation. (124 aa)

gacAResponse regulator GacA; Positively controls the production of the autoinducer N- butyryl-homoserine lactone and the formation of the virulence factors pyocyanine, cyanide, and lipase. (214 aa)

rhlRTranscriptional regulator RhlR; Necessary for transcriptional activation of the rhlAB genes encoding the rhamnosyltransferase. It also functions as a transcriptional activator of elastase structural gene (lasB). Binds to autoinducer molecules BHL (N-butanoyl-L-homoserine lactone), and HHL (N-hexanoyl-L-homoserine lactone). (241 aa)
